NAD (nicotinamide adenine dinucleotide) provides support.

Supported

Multiple human clinical trials are actively recruiting to test NAD augmentation for diabetes kidney disease and other conditions (NCT05759468, NCT06313203). Peer-reviewed literature demonstrates that NAD+ decline is causally linked to aging-associated diseases, and that restoring NAD+ levels in mice mitigates age-related physiological decline — including improved energy metabolism, insulin sensitivity, and physical activity (Covarrubias et al., Nat Rev Mol Cell Biol 2021; Mills et al., Cell Metab 2016). The concept of NAD+ providing cellular support is backed by robust preclinical evidence and emerging human trials.
